/**
* <pre>
* Purpose
* This test verifies the behavior of the
* BasicILFactory.getExtraProxyInterfaces protected method.
*
* Test Cases
* Test cases are defined by the Actions section below.
*
* Infrastructure
* This test requires the following infrastructure:
* 1) FakeBasicILFactory
* -a subclass of BasicILFactory with no methods used to
* access protected methods of BasicILFactory
* 2) FakeRemoteImpl
* -an class that implements Remote
* 3) FakeEmptyMethodConstraints
* -getConstraints method returns InvocationConstraints.EMPTY
* -possibleConstraints method returns an empty iterator
*
* Actions
* The test performs the following steps:
* 1) construct a FakeBasicILFactory
* 2) call getExtraProxyInterfaces method with null parameter
* and verify NullPointerException is thrown
* 3) call getExtraProxyInterfaces method with an instance
* of FakeRemoteImpl and verify an array containing
* RemoteMethodControl and TrustEquivalence interfaces is returned
* </pre>
*/
